Portland cement manufacturing is a threestep process: Cementmaking requires calcium, silica and small amounts of alumina and iron. Raw materials rich in .

The Process for Making Portland Cement. Materials that contain appropriate amounts of calcium compounds, silica, alumina and iron oxide are crushed and screened and placed in a rotating cement kiln. Ingredients used in this process are typically materials such as limestone, sandstone, marl, shale, iron, clay, and fly ash.

Portland cement can be made by following two different processes – a dry one and a wet one. Joseph Aspdin first made portland cement in his kitchen stove in England in the 19th century. Lime and silica make up approximately 85% of portland cement. The materials that are commonly used are limestone, shells, chalk, shale, clay, slate, silica sand, and iron ore. Dec 16, 2014· Portland cement is the most common type of cement in the world. It is used primarily to make concrete, mortar, and grout. Portland cement is made by grinding raw materials that include limestone, clay, and bauxite to a fine powder, called raw meal, which is then heated in a rotating kiln to a sintering temperature as high as 1450 °C.

The cement manufacturing process starts from the mining of raw materials that are used in cement manufacturing, mainly limestone and clays. A limestone quarry is inside the plant area and a clays quarry is as far from the plant area as 25 km.

At a portland cement manufacturing plant, fly ash may be used in the process, principally, at three points. It can be mixed with the finished cement, interground with the cement clinker, or serve as a component in the cement raw batch.

Cement Cement Extraction and processing: Raw materials employed in the manufacture of cement are extracted by quarrying in the case of hard rocks such as limestones, slates, and some shales, with the aid of blasting when necessary. Some deposits are mined by underground methods.
